Web470.86 ha (1,163.50 acres) Grid reference: TM464711. Show location on Google Maps. A peaceful wood currently being 'rewilded' to the natural landscape present before the conifer plantations. WebHere you will have a great stroll in a quiet area suitable for year round walking. The first part of this walk is solid underfoot and goes through a wooded area on mesh covered boardwalk. However, in the later part it does get muddy and slippery after rain.
